Week Plan
| Week | Topic | Preparation | Methods |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Introduction to the environment, the environment associated with living life |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Anlatım, Tartışma |
| 2 | Functioning of the environmental impact of open-cast mining and measures |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Anlatım, Soru-Cevap, Tartışma |
| 3 | The environmental impacts of underground mining, and measures to be taken. |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Anlatım, Tartışma |
| 4 | The environmental effects of coal and mineral processing operations and measures to be taken. |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Anlatım, Tartışma |
| 5 | Metals and industrial use and environmental effects of coal measures |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Anlatım, Soru-Cevap, Tartışma |
| 6 | Gold Mining and the Environment |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Anlatım, Tartışma |
| 7 | Radioactive pollution and its effects, precautions |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Anlatım, Tartışma |
| 8 | Mid-Term Exam |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Ölçme Yöntemleri: Yazılı Sınav, Ödev |
| 9 | Soil pollution: processes and effects of abandoned mines |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Anlatım, Soru-Cevap, Tartışma |
| 10 | The air pollution from mining operations |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Anlatım, Soru-Cevap, Alıştırma ve Uygulama |
| 11 | Methods and Applications of environmental remediation after mining activities |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Anlatım, Soru-Cevap, Tartışma |
| 12 | Environmental laws and regulations related to mining |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Tartışma, Alıştırma ve Uygulama |
| 13 | Preparation of project presentation file |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Anlatım, Soru-Cevap, Tartışma |
| 14 | Report review on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Anlatım, Tartışma |
| 15 |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Öğretim Yöntemleri: Soru-Cevap, Anlatım, Tartışma |
| 16 | Term Exams |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Ölçme Yöntemleri: Yazılı Sınav, Ödev |
| 17 | Term Exams | Literature research, lecture notes reads | Ölçme Yöntemleri: Yazılı Sınav |
